# Break-Glass Access — Contrast Audit Tooling

New team members: the Huevane contrast-audit dashboard sits behind break-glass controls. Use only when WCAG regression blocks a release. Log the incident, notify the audit lead, and revoke access within two hours. To trigger break-glass, enter the recovery passphrase shown immediately below.

recovery phrase for yahap-faduf: sorion-kasath-briath-gorius-ulaael-zorvan-aldiel-quenwyn-casdor-framir-julwyn-novvan-zorox

Handover Note

Hi Darro — welcome aboard. The big item on your plate is the move to annual billing for the Fenwick Ledger product. We've socialised it with Sales and most pushback is about mid-term upgrades, nothing fatal. Renewal comms are drafted; pricing page updates sit with Priya's team. Keep an eye on churn in the Ostergale accounts — they're twitchy about upfront costs. Everything else is in the shared tracker. The confidential business note follows below.

board note of kadug-tawig: Only 5 of the 100 pilot accounts renewed Oliath, so a churn review is set for April 15.

Handover — intern arrivals, Monday

Mara: twelve interns from the Silverbeck programme arrive Monday, 08:45, main lobby of Corvane House. Lanyards and welcome packs are in the cupboard behind the desk, already sorted alphabetically. Walk them to Meeting Room Juniper by 09:15 — HR takes over from there. They can't badge through the turnstiles yet, so let them in via the side gate using the code below.

turnstile pass: bdg-YEOZLM-79341408